I got a post from a new player who had troubles defending vs. CP AI with the Schlieffen plan in my PotzBlitz mod for CTGW.
Here's a turn by turn AAR of how to defend until end of turn 9 when the front is stabilized.

No reloads were used.

Start of turn 3: CP has moved
Image
This is usually a bad start because the Reserve Corps at Reims suffers from loss of movement because of the German surprise, else we could have moved it to Namur after having moved out the Belgian Garrison to soak up a German attack. A Reserve Corps at Namur will hold out much longer than a Garrison.
Britain DOW is delayed because "Guarantee to Belgium" was not played and Germany did not demand for Right of Passage through Belgium.
Entente events played until now: Full Russian Mobilization, British Royal Navy Review

End of turn 3: Entente has moved
Image
Rail-moved the Belgian Army Corps to safety to fight another day.
Repaired a few units that started understrength.
Built a French Reserve Corps and a second one using PP from Britain sent via Transfer-option in Diplo scree.
Moved the Ypres Belgian Reserve Corps to Brussels as a pawn sacrifice to slow down the Germans and the French Reserve Corps to Ypres.
Events played: Russian Military Aid to Serbia, Italy declares Neutrality, French Army of Africa (got bombed by Goeben Battlecruiser)

End of Turn 4: Entente has moved
Image
Put King Albert into Antwerp.
British Pre-Dread keeps Antwerp in supply.
Moved the Amiens Reserve Corps south of Ypres.
Moved the damaged French Reserve Corps near Verdun to southwest of Namur.
It is important to buy time by blocking hexes which often means sacrificing Reserve Corps and Garrisons while keeping as many Army Corps up to strength.
Repaired Belgian Army Corps and Army Corps at Paris.
Built 2 more French Reserve Corps.
Events played: British Expeditionary Force, Increase Industrial Output

Start of turn 5: CP has moved
Image

End of turn 5: Entente has moved
Image
Brits have landed.
Belgium Army Corps almost ready for further use.
Moved 3 Army Corps commanded by Lanrezac including the almost repaired Corps from Paris to block further German advance after they chewed through the screen of Reserve Corps.
Joffre got unlocked which means that "Attaque a outrance" is imminent!
Still attacked the German cavalry at Nancy because of favorable combat odds and got lucky not triggering Attaque a outrance on my turn.
Moved Reserve Corps to free Army Corps at Belfort.
Britain built Reserve Corps and Artillery.
Events played: British Blockade, Anglo-Japanese Alliance

Only 1 unit can be embarked per Transport Capacity point (TC).
Build more TC if you want to transport more troops at the same time.

Additional rail transport capacity costs 50% less and sea transport capacity 33% less.
Also there are choice-events for both sides to increase rail and naval transport capacities.
